Transaction: e88cab38114672b62b3f17fb95d4551ade66e7fa775a0bbac5f49e5b10a54eb2

Block Hash: a49cc647b4ddc08cc6c2e1a5ea492c25a056b7e3a884ea603c6b9293e1b88e64

Confirmations: 3007227

Timestamp: 2017-05-31 13:12:39

Amount: 17.745813

Is Block Reward: No

Inputs

Sender Address Amount
SdSseLws7U2x6vTMfp2FgVEgU6RjHGjvBD 17.63

Outputs

Recipient Address Amount
SdSseLws7U2x6vTMfp2FgVEgU6RjHGjvBD 17.745813